(1) Upon listing your wife into HDB as essential occupier (since she is your spouse), she has to dispose off her private property within 6 months.
So there are no discussion of keeping the 2 properties in question.

(2) Unless your resale flat bought had met 5yrs MOP, then she is allowed to keep the private property.

(3) If your current flat has meet MOP, you may add your name to the private condo, which is also in another way of increasing your property from one (HDB) to two (pte).
Therefore subject to ABSD of 7%.
